We propose to carry out a descriptive study to see the respect for the rights of children in play areas at school. For this purpose, we will use both quantitative and qualitative data collection and analysis techniques.
Its implementation is expected in two phases, which are explained below.
1st phase
OBJECTIVE:
- To develop and validate a questionnaire that allows us to know what perception teachers have about the play spaces and times at school, why they are included at school, how they are organized, what role children have, what role educators have, materials, etc.
Participants
Teachers from kindergarten, early childhood and primary education schools, both public and private, from different socio-economic contexts in the city of Barcelona.
Instruments
Applying the Focus Group technique for a first qualitative data collection. Based on these data and the theoretical framework, we will elaborate the questionnaire.
Procedure
- Preparation of guidelines to carry out a Focus Group (FG) that provides the information needed to construct the questionnaire
- Development of FG
- Creation of the questionnaire on the basis of the different categories obtained
- Validation of the questionnaire
